Zabbix快速部署与MySQL监控教程
需积分: 10 47 浏览量
更新于2024-07-21
1
收藏 2.03MB PDF 举报
本文档主要介绍了如何在Linux环境中快速部署Zabbix服务器并集成监控MySQL数据库。Zabbix是一款流行的开源网络监控工具,它能够提供系统监控、网络监控、应用程序监控等多种功能,适用于企业级IT基础设施管理。
首先,文档假设读者已经在一个Centos 6.5 x86_64系统上设置了两台服务器,分别是Zabbix Server(IP: 192.168.0.101)和Zabbix Agent(IP: 192.168.0.100),并且已经禁用了SELinux以简化配置过程。
(1)安装LAMP环境:为了支持Zabbix的Web界面,文档建议使用yum包管理器安装LAMP(Linux, Apache, MySQL, PHP)基础环境。虽然默认的MySQL版本可能较低,但足以满足初始需求。若要提高性能,特别是在大量代理和监控项情况下,推荐安装Percona版本的MySQL。
(2)启动服务:安装完成后,通过`chkconfig`命令开启Apache(httpd)和MySQL(mysqld)服务,然后手动启动它们。
(3)准备依赖:为了安装Zabbix Server,需要安装一些必要的开发包,包括MySQL的开发工具、编译器、SNMP开发库、cURL、Perl DBI模块、PHP的GD库、MySQL驱动、BC数学库、MBString库和XML支持等。
(4)创建用户账户:为了保证Zabbix的稳定运行,需要创建一个专用的zabbix运行账户,通过`groupadd`和`useradd`命令设置组和用户,并限制其权限,只允许执行基本的系统操作。
(5)下载和安装Zabbix Server:从官方源下载最新稳定版本(2.0.6)的Zabbix压缩包,解压后进入安装目录,使用`./configure`命令配置安装路径和选项,包括启用Server、Agent和Proxy功能,并指定MySQL的配置路径。
以上步骤概述了在Linux环境下安装Zabbix Server并集成MySQL监控的基本流程。对于更深入的配置,如自定义配置文件、添加监控模板、数据采集规则等,文档并未详述,但对于初学者或希望快速上手的DBA来说,这是一个实用的起点。实际操作时,可能需要根据具体的环境和需求进行适当的调整。
点击了解资源详情
点击了解资源详情
点击了解资源详情
2019-05-13 上传
2021-09-18 上传
2021-11-04 上传
2018-01-15 上传
2021-10-17 上传
2019-01-14 上传
asnbzo
- 粉丝: 3
- 资源: 1
最新资源
- WordPress作为新闻管理面板的实现指南
- NPC_Generator:使用Ruby打造的游戏角色生成器
- MATLAB实现变邻域搜索算法源码解析
- 探索C++并行编程:使用INTEL TBB的项目实践
- 玫枫跟打器:网页版五笔打字工具,提升macOS打字效率
- 萨尔塔·阿萨尔·希塔斯:SATINDER项目解析
- 掌握变邻域搜索算法:MATLAB代码实践
- saaraansh: 简化法律文档,打破语言障碍的智能应用
- 探索牛角交友盲盒系统:PHP开源交友平台的新选择
- 探索Nullfactory-SSRSExtensions: 强化SQL Server报告服务
- Lotide:一套JavaScript实用工具库的深度解析
- 利用Aurelia 2脚手架搭建新项目的快速指南
- 变邻域搜索算法Matlab实现教程
- 实战指南:构建高效ES+Redis+MySQL架构解决方案
- GitHub Pages入门模板快速启动指南
- NeonClock遗产版:包名更迭与应用更新